comfy & folds up surprisingly small
Surprisingly comfortable. Easily inflated without much physical effort within about a minute or two using the foot pump. The instructions are terrible and hardly informative due to tiny font, incorrect grammar, and tiny inscrutable photos, so just note that (1) the cap on the pump needs to be rotated 90 degrees (when the cap is open) depending on if inflating or deflating; (2) the plug cap at the other end of the mat has two parts, so that when you unplug this cap, one part of the cap comes out, but not the second part of the plug cap, which is still fully closing the hole, so you need to unplug that part of the cap as well; (3) the plug cap needs to be fully pushed in to the point that it makes a slight pop sound, which essentially requires pressing down twice: the cap appears to be fully seated when pushing in, but likely needs to pushed further with a little more force until you hear a pop sound in order to obtain a complete seal - if not fully closed, you can see about a 1 millimeter gap, which is what one of the minuscule photos on the terrible instructions is trying to show. After fully inflating, I needed to let out about 10 to 20 percent of the air for the mat to be sufficiently soft, otherwise the mat felt too hard upon laying on it. With this partial deflation, I was also able to temporarily store the mat as folded in half (photo). The slight rise for the pillow is not that helpful because I found this pillow too hard to use as a pillow, so I would prefer if the mat were fully flat so that I could use a normal pillow. The combined mat-pillow and normal pillow caused my neck to be at a slight angle, so I needed a relatively flat pillow. I'm 5 foot 7 inch, and the length of the mat was just about long enough when well stretched out, such as laying on my stomach, having both arms folded just above my head but still on the mat, and having my feet flexed (about flat) where my toes just hung beyond the bottom of mat. So while the length is impressive, it might be a bit short if you're particularly tall but only depending on how you sleep and whether you want your toes still on the mat. I was very surprised that upon folding up the mat, the mat easily fit back in its storage bag (see photo) such that it took up less space in my suitcase than it did in the shipping box upon receiving the order. To fold up, I pushed the air out toward to open hole and leaned my knees on the folded part of the mat to keep it flat. I think I folded the mat up a little differently from what the instructions suggested. The storage bag also has a sliding/locking plastic tab on its cord that keeps the end of the bag closed. Overall I'm very happy with the mat for when I need to sleep on a floor, which I did for about 10 nights. I slept well and felt about as well-rested as a normal bed after each nights sleep despite being over 50 years old, although I found that occasionally turning from sleeping on either side to sleeping on either my back or front was a little more comfortable for my hips.

Surprisingly comfortable, compact, and elevated sleeping pad!
I was honestly surprised by this sleeping pad. I mainly bought it for cottage trips with my family and for those times I end up crashing at friends’ places while traveling. Usually, I just make do with whatever is available, but I wanted something lightweight, compact, and inflatable to keep as a backup.The first thing that caught my attention was that it’s 5 inches thick. That’s much thicker than most camping pads, so I was curious to try it. Out of the bag, it’s impressively small, about 11 inches tall and 6.5 inches wide, and weighs only around 2 pounds, which is nothing to carry around. The material feels sturdy, made of nylon that is waterproof, lightweight, and durable. I checked the seams and everything looked clean with no sloppy glue or weak spots. It also has buttons on the sides, which is handy if you want to connect it with other camping gear.Inflating it was simple. It has two valves: one for deflating and one for inflating. Just close the deflating valve and leave the inflation one open while you pump. I didn’t want to get it dirty with my feet, so I just used my hands to pump it and it only took about five minutes. It was effortless and the air went in smoothly and stayed in. My advice is not to overinflat and once it feels taut and firm, you’re good.The comfort was what really surprised me. The surface feels great, not plasticky at all. It has a woven texture that’s nice on the skin, even on bare feet. It also comes with a built-in elevated pillow area, which is a nice touch and makes it more compact since you don’t need to bring a separate pillow.Size-wise, it’s about 80 inches long and 30 inches wide when inflated, and it supports up to 800 pounds. I’m not a tall or heavy guy, but this could comfortably fit most people. I also really like that it’s 5 inches off the ground, which keeps you away from dust, dirt, and cold surfaces. I felt secure lying on it and never felt like I was sinking too close to the floor.At only 2 pounds, I think I’ll start keeping this in my luggage whenever I travel. It feels durable, comfortable, and practical, and I was impressed by the overall quality. I’d recommend it to anyone who wants an emergency backup mattress, a travel essential, or just an upgraded piece of camping gear.
